Chicken Soup for the Soul Babies imparts good values through heartwarming and humourous stories to help little ones put their best foot forward. When Little Giraffe’s parents try to teach her to say, “Thank you,” she repeatedly asks, “Why?” It isn’t until her friends Zebra, Meerkat, and Monkey help her make a special dish for their community meal that she begins to understand the feeling of gratitude. When Little Giraffe feels a wonderful warm sensation in her heart, she truly begins to grasp the meaning of the words thank you. This light-hearted board book playfully addresses being grateful.

A young girl visualizes her depression to help her cope. Abigail’s dark cloud follows her everywhere. It can be a ball of worries, a swirl of... [Read More]
A young girl visualizes her depression to help her cope. Abigail’s dark cloud follows her everywhere. It can be a ball of worries, a swirl of fog or a long shadow. But it’s always with her, making other children distant, getting in the way at ballet class and even taking away her appetite. Then Abigail begins to understand some things about her dark cloud. Like how it’s not always the same size. How she can trap it in a sandcastle. And how, sometimes, she can even step away from it and feel the sunshine on her skin. Children will be comforted by this realistic yet hopeful story about depression as a clinical condition.
